Post by jabrack on Mar 3, 2014 16:49:58 GMT 10
Great work with the highlight video! Thank you. Clearly the AV guy at the Futsal Gala Dinner last Saturday didn't agree. He chose to mute the sound and play some soft slow music as the "diners couldn't listen to that song for 40 minutes". Note to Mr AV Guy: When you mute the music you also mute the crowd! As for the music, its not the greatest, but it is royalty free that allows the music to be viewed on all platforms (shown at gala dinners etc) and is 135+ beats per minute which you need for action videos (not slow soft dinner music).

Post by jabrack on Mar 4, 2014 13:32:28 GMT 10
The issue is the length of time it takes to hand out all these awards.
Champions Minor Prems MVP GK of the Year Golden Boot
multiplied by 20 teams (9 SL, 9 PL and 2 AWD) = 100 awards....plus SL and PL Club champs etc etc etc.
The only real alternative is to have two award nights. One for SL and one for PL?
